PRSim: Sublinear Time SimRank Computation on Large Power-Law Graphs

Summary: PRSim delivers sublinear-time single-source SimRank queries on large power-law graphs with an index of size O(m). Query cost hinges on reverse PageRank; PRSim outperforms prior work in speed and accuracy with a compact index, and it scales to graphs. (summarized by gpt-5-nano on Feb 09 2026)
